Win System

243 Ways to Win — How Payouts Work

Unlike traditional fixed paylines, Piggy Bank Bonanza uses the 243 ways to win system. A winning combination forms whenever matching symbols appear on adjacent reels from left to right, regardless of their row position.

Wins require a minimum of 2 matching symbols starting from reel 1 — unusually generous compared to most slots that require 3. The game pays the highest win per symbol combination, not all combinations simultaneously.

Pays Left to Right Only

All combinations must start from reel 1 and continue on adjacent reels. Symbols on reels 2–5 only count if connected from the left.

Base Game

Base Game Modifiers — Three Special Features

Three bonus mechanics can activate during regular base game spins — all independently and without extra cost.

1
Nudging Multiplier Wild
Reel 3
Wild Random Wild

Appears on reel 3 only. If it lands partially, it nudges to cover the full reel. Carries a random multiplier of ×2, ×3, ×5, ×8 or ×10 applied to all winning combinations it forms.

×2 ×3 ×5 ×8 ×10

If Wild forms no win → Second Chance activates: Wild locks, remaining reels respin once at no cost.

2
Random Wilds
Any spin

Triggers on any base game spin where neither Hold and Win nor Nudging Wild has activated. Between 1 and 2 Wild symbols appear randomly on reels 2–5.

If the Wilds form a winning combination, one additional Wild is placed on reel 2 or 3 to maximise the payout — but only if it improves the current win.

3
Vault Reveal Symbols
Mystery

Stacked mystery symbols that can land anywhere on the grid — always in stacks, though stacks may appear partially. After the spin, all visible Vault Reveal symbols simultaneously transform into the same random pay symbol.

This creates instant clusters of matching symbols that wouldn't form naturally, boosting base-game win frequency significantly.

Main Bonus

Hold and Win — Full Rules

The central bonus mechanic. Understanding it completely is the key to maximising your sessions.

How to Trigger

Land 6 or more Coin symbols anywhere on the 5×3 grid during a single base game spin. The Coin symbols include Cash Coins (carrying cash values of 1×–10× stake) and Jackpot Coins (Mini, Minor, Major, Grand). Alternatively, use Bonus Buy at ~50× stake for an instant trigger.

How It Plays Out

1

All triggering coins lock in place

Every Coin symbol that appeared on the triggering spin freezes on its position. Their combined value forms the starting prize pool.

2

3 respins begin — empty cells spin only

Locked coin positions remain fixed. Only empty cells respin. Each new Coin that lands locks immediately and resets the counter back to 3.

3

Bonus ends — collect all coin values

When respins run out with no new coins, the bonus ends. All collected coin values are summed and paid. Jackpot coins pay their fixed prize on top.

Fill all 15 positions → Grand Jackpot

If all 15 grid positions fill with Coin symbols, the Grand Jackpot (2,000× stake) is awarded in addition to all collected coin values.

Cannot Combine Hold and Win with Wild Modifiers

Second Chance and Nudging Wild cannot activate Hold and Win — and Hold and Win cannot be triggered by coins appearing during Second Chance respins. The bonus systems are mutually exclusive.

Bonus Buy — Skip to Hold and Win

The Bonus Buy feature lets you purchase immediate access to the Hold and Win bonus round at a cost of approximately 50× your current stake. The Hold and Win plays out identically to a naturally triggered bonus.

Gamble Feature — Double or Quadruple

After any win, an optional Gamble feature becomes available via a tab in the lower-right corner. Two mini-games let you risk your current win for a multiplied payout:

Colour guess — Guess Red or Black. Correct answer doubles your win (×2). Wrong answer forfeits the win entirely.
Suit guess — Guess Hearts, Diamonds, Clubs or Spades (1-in-4 odds). Correct answer quadruples your win (×4). Wrong answer forfeits the win entirely.
Gamble Has No Effect on RTP Stated

The 95.53% RTP is calculated including the Gamble feature at typical usage rates. Using Gamble does not improve your long-term return — it redistributes it with higher variance. Beginners should skip Gamble until familiar with the base game.
